Recently I set up my XFCE terminal to use the perfect palette of Solarized using this prepared config.

All works fine (although midnight commander colors make me cry now) but one thing is really curious to me:

Why do color codes in xfce terminal settings contain 12 hex digits rather than 6? Like these one:

ColorPalette8=#d3d3d7d7cfcf

What does it mean? And how is it related to color codes specified on official page

GTK uses 16 bits per colour channel, i.e. 4 hex digits. A colour value for GTK can be encoded as #rgb, #rrggbb or #rrrrggggbbbb.
